Pros

Highly flexible working hours Structured job rotation program that helps expand skills Friendly and relatively casual work culture Excellent health insurance, including comprehensive OPD coverage Clear career path framework, though progression can be gradual

Cons

Work experience and evaluation can vary significantly depending on the direct supervisor Performance recognition may be influenced more by visibility to senior management or cross-functional exposure than purely by individual contributions Rotation opportunities rely on internal management discussions, with limited transparency and no formal application process Lack of visibility on internal openings makes career planning uncertain Frequent late-night meetings due to global collaboration
